Getting Around the South Central Neighborhood in Raleigh, NC

Walk Score®

70 / 100

Very Walkable

Most errands can be accomplished on foot

Bike Score®

73 / 100

Very Bikeable

Biking is convenient for most trips

Transit Score®

62 / 100

Good Transit

Many nearby public transportation options

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om South Central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in South Central with 1 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in South Central is at Milner Commons listed at $1,060.

How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om South Central Apartment?

The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in South Central is $1,985.

What is the largest available 1 Bedroom South Central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in South Central is a 1,260 square feet unit starting from $2,550 at Cortland Glenwood South.

What is the average size for South Central 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in South Central is currently 540 sq ft.
